How Hiring a Local Business Broker Is Essential for Selling Your Small Business

Selling your small business can be an overwhelming process, filled with complex decisions, legal obligations, and emotional challenges. It requires strategic planning, thorough preparation, and a clear understanding of the selling process. As a small business owner, navigating this terrain can be particularly daunting if you're unfamiliar with the marketplace or lack the time to manage every detail. This is where engaging a local business broker can be a game-changing strategy, providing you with the expertise, market insights, and personalized support needed to maximize your success while minimizing stress and uncertainty.


Valuable Regional Knowledge


Firstly, a local business broker brings valuable regional knowledge to the table. They are familiar with the local market's dynamics, including buyer behaviors and industry trends specific to your area. This insight ensures that your business is priced competitively, attracting serious buyers who understand the local economic landscape. As a result, you stand to gain better value from your business sale without the risk of undervaluation or overpricing.


Assistance With Legalities


Secondly, a business broker assists in navigating the intricate paperwork and legalities involved in selling a business. According to Balancing Everything, up to 21% of small business owners admit to not knowing enough about bookkeeping. This lack of knowledge can be a significant hurdle when trying to manage the financial disclosures and regulatory requirements during a sale. A broker provides the expertise needed to handle these details efficiently, ensuring compliance and reducing the risk of costly mistakes.


Network of Potential Buyers


Finally, business brokers have a wide network of potential buyers and other professionals essential for a smooth transaction. Their connections in the industry increase the visibility of your business sale, which significantly enhances marketing efforts. Moreover, they can advise on negotiation strategies and handle delicate discussions with potential buyers, alleviating emotional stress from the process and allowing you to focus on other priorities.



Hiring a local business broker is not just advisable but essential when selling your small business. Their understanding of the local market, ability to manage complex documentation, and access to a broad network of buyers and professionals make them invaluable allies. With their expertise and guidance, you can achieve a successful and profitable sale, ensuring that the legacy of your business is preserved and passed on to capable hands.
